Procedural Posture

Civil Application / Ruling on Preliminary Objection Regarding Stay of Execution

  1. 1 Whether the application for stay of execution was filed within the prescribed time limit under Rule 11(4) of the Tanzania Court of Appeal Rules 2009
  2. 2 Whether the applicants were aware of the execution proceedings prior to the date claimed in their affidavit

Ratio Decidendi

The applicants were aware of the execution proceedings since 30th June 2023, as established by their participation in related High Court proceedings. The application for stay of execution, filed on 18th April 2024, was therefore filed out of time, and the preliminary objection is upheld.

Court Disposition

Application struck out with costs

Orders

  • Application for stay of execution is struck out as time barred
  • Applicants to pay costs
